Thank you for choosing the Radial Bassbone V2 bass
command center. This analog pedal lets you connect one or
two basses, control their EQ, connect eect pedals, a tuner,
stage amplier and output the signal to the PA or recording
system. The Bassbone has been developed to help you take
control of your live performance and open the door to creativity
in the studio.
